Summary

Modifies certain provisions of law relating to crime of prostitution to exclude child victims of sex trafficking. Modifies certain provisions of law relating to crime of prostitution to exclude child victims of sex trafficking. Extends affirmative defense to crime of prostitution to victims of sex trafficking irrespective of results of any criminal prosecution for sex trafficking. Provides affirmative defense to certain misdemeanors for victims of sex trafficking. Directs Department of Human Services to study and make recommendations regarding changes to state law regarding child abuse investigations involving victims of sex trafficking. Requires department to report to interim committee of Legislative Assembly not later than September 15, 2022.
